Am I allowed to place other goods (like tires or mats) purchased from China inside the vehicle before shipping it?

Absolutely prohibited. Chinese customs requires a "bare car" declaration for used car exports. If undeclared goods are found inside the vehicle, it could lead to inspection and detention, or even smuggling charges. We refuse any form of concealment requests.

What are your assessment criteria and repair recommendations for vehicles with "slight oil seepage (non-dripping)" in the engine or transmission?

As rubber seals age, "slight oil seepage (oil stains but no dripping)" is very common in used cars and is not considered a major fault. Our recommendation is: as long as the oil level does not drop abnormally, just clean and monitor it regularly after arrival, without the need to immediately incur high costs to disassemble and replace the seals.
